Plasterboard or Gypsum Board Paper generally refers to the layers of paper that encase the gypsum core in plasterboard, also known as gypsum board or drywall.
Plasterboard is a widely used construction material that consists of a core of gypsum (calcium sulfate dihydrate) sandwiched between two layers of paper.
Gypsum board paper refers to the outer layers of paper that encase the gypsum core in a sheet of gypsum board, also known as drywall or plasterboard.
Gypsum board paper are used as a covering layer when producing plasterboard.
